FERM and PDZ domain containing 3

This gene encodes a protein that contains a PDZ (post synaptic density protein (PSD95), Drosophila disc large tumor suppressor (Dlg1), and zonula occludens-1 protein (zo-1) domain at the N-terminus followed by a FERM domain. The encoded protein is involved in signal transduction. The PDZ domain is thought to function in protein-protein interactions, mainly by binding to specific C-terminal peptides of other proteins. The FERM domain is found in proteins that are localized to the plasma membrane and are associated with the cytoskeleton. [provided by RefSeq, May 2017]
